    I have heard Toyota radio ads that say that in order to get the promotional rate, you must have at least a 680 FICO (their words). The promotional rates are the best they offer. I don't know what it would take to get their regular financing.

    You'll be fine with your mom's fico scores. Anything over 675 will work with Honda and Toyota. If you go with a domestic or with one of the second tier imports, they will go even deeper as they need the business a little more.
